Does Jacksonville Zoo serve beer?
Previously limited to only select events, the Jacksonville Zoo and Gardens will begin serving beer on weekends with the opening of The Watering Hole, a beer garden set on the dock on the Trout River. Cans of beer will be sold out of a booth near the dock.

How much does it cost to get into the Jacksonville Zoo?
The Jacksonville Zoo is open every day (except for Christmas day) from 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. General admission costs $24.95 for adults and $19.95 for children ages 3 to 12; infants ages 2 and younger can enter for free.

Are there alligators at Jacksonville zoo?
Wild Florida is 2.5 acres of natural wetlands consisting of native animals and plants and is home to alligators, black bears, whooping cranes, bald eagles, bobcats, white-tailed deer and pudu.

Does Jacksonville Zoo have zebras?
The Jacksonville Zoo and Gardens welcomed a new addition to their family with the birth of a Grevy’s zebra.The Grevy’s zebra is native to the desert regions and grasslands of Somalia, Eritrea, Kenya, and Southeast Ethiopia. Their endangered status is due to habitat fragmentation and land being used for agriculture.
Does Jacksonville Zoo have elephant?
We have three African elephants at the Jacksonville Zoo and Gardens that we absolutely adore, two females named Sheena and Thandi, and a bull named Ali. Sheena has been with us the longest, since October of 1985, while Ali came to us in February of 1997.
